Basically, any time I have used cdrdao to write a disc, or cdrecord with
the -dao flag, the SCSI bus has locked up, under kernels from 2.2.15pre3
or so to a recent 2.4 from the bk tree. I'm tempted to see whether I
can write a short program using the sg stuff to just send the
"send_cue_sheet" command to the CD-RW and see if it locks up, but I
haven't had a chance to look into it yet.
